VIENTIAN – THEY CALL IT MELLOW, YELLOW
http://www.asianwaytravel.com/blog/wp-content/uploads/2010/10/Viantian-Asianway.jpg
When mentioning Laos, many travellers think of wildlife, trekking or mountain biking. But if you only have one or two days and feel like taking a break from other hectic Southeast Asian tourism destinations, a visit to Vientiane, the centuries-old Capital of Laos, can be quite charming and relaxed.
